In this process, a sample containing cells or particles is … Webb30 juli 2015 · Flow cytometry can also be used to measure the amount of DNA in cancer cells (called ploidy). Instead of using antibodies to detect protein antigens, cells can be treated with special dyes that react with DNA. If there’s a normal amount of DNA, the cells are said to be diploid. WebbFlow cytometers operate by aligning single cells using flow techniques. The cells are characterized optically or by the use of an electrical impedance method called the Coulter principle . To detect specific molecules when optically characterized, cells are in most cases stained with the same type of fluorochromes that are used by image cytometers. Webb18 okt. 2024 · Flow cytometer can be used to measure and analyze various characteristics of particles, like cells, as they flow through a beam of laser. The cells or particles scatter the incident laser beam. This scattered light is detected and determined using optical-to-electronic coupling system.
